- Operational - Definition, Meaning Synonyms - Vocabulary. com
When something is operational, it's ready to use or is already in use Don’t get on an elevator that’s not fully operational unless you like getting stuck Any gadget being used is operational If someone calls you and you pick up and talk, then both phones are operational
